The Accident Injury Claims Process

The procedure of filing an accident injury claim can be broken down into numerous key actions. Comprehending each step can assist victims handle their expectations and navigate the journey better.

Action 1: Seek Medical Attention

The very first and most essential step after an accident is to look for treatment. This guarantees prompt treatment of injuries and develops medical records that will be necessary for your claim.

Action 2: Document Everything

Collect proof related to the accident, including images of the scene, contact information of witnesses, and any pertinent files (cops reports, medical records, etc).

Step 3: Contact an Accident Injury Claim Attorney

Reaching out to an experienced attorney early at the same time can make a considerable distinction. They can direct you through the needed actions and make sure all appropriate information is gathered.

Step 4: Filing the Claim

Your attorney will assist you sue with the at-fault party’s insurance company. This normally includes a need for compensation based upon the proof collected.

Step 5: Negotiation with Insurance Companies

Your attorney will work out with the insurer in your place. This is often the lengthiest part of the procedure, as insurers will usually use a lower settlement initially.

Step 6: Consideration of Lawsuit

If a settlement can not be reached, your attorney might submit a lawsuit. This will involve additional actions, consisting of discovery, depositions, and potentially a trial.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Navigating an accident injury claim can be filled with obstacles. Here are some common errors to prevent:

  1. Failing to Seek Medical Attention: Neglecting to see a doctor can complicate your case and worsen your injuries.

  2. Delaying in Filing the Claim: Each state has a statute of constraints that limits for how long you need to sue. Delaying might suggest losing your right to compensation.

  3. Offering Recorded Statements: Insurance companies might request for tape-recorded statements; beware, as these can be used against you.

  4. Settling Too Quickly: Insurers typically provide quick settlements that may not reflect the real degree of your injuries. Always speak with an attorney before accepting a settlement.

  5. Not Documenting Evidence: Failing to gather enough evidence can compromise your case.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How much does it cost to hire an accident injury claim attorney?

Many personal injury attorneys deal with a contingency cost basis, suggesting they just get paid if you win your case. Common costs range from 25% to 40% of the settlement or award.

2. How long does it take to settle an accident injury claim?

The timeline can vary greatly depending on the complexity of the case. Some claims might settle within a couple of months, while others may take years, particularly if they go to trial.

3. What types of damages can I claim?

In addition to medical expenses, you can claim lost salaries, discomfort and suffering, property damage, and sometimes, punitive damages.

4. Can I manage my claim without an attorney?

While it is possible to handle your claim on your own, browsing the intricacies of injury law can be difficult. An attorney can significantly increase your chances of receiving reasonable compensation.

5. What if I was partly at fault for the accident?

Many states follow a comparative neglect rule, which implies you can still recuperate damages even if you were partially at fault. Nevertheless, your compensation may be reduced based upon your percentage of fault.
